California-based children’s anti-bullying book publisher and advocate John Paul Padilla is broadening his message of acceptance and self-worth through an expanding creative enterprise. His company, Padilla Goldworks, recently ventured into music production with the release of “This Is Me” and its Spanish counterpart “Este Soy Yo,” marking a new chapter in his mission to combat bullying and promote inclusivity.

From Books to Beats
At the heart of Padilla Goldworks sits the award-winning Johnny Big-Ears book series, which has earned recognition including the Mom’s Choice Award. The series, which tackles themes of self-acceptance and kindness, has found its way into schools and community programs across the country. Now, with the anti-bullying educational content expanding into music, Padilla is reaching young audiences through multiple creative channels.
